Tammy Huynh

Contributor, ABC TV Presenter
Tammy Huynh is a Sydney-based horticulturist who has over a decade of industry experience. But her love of gardening began long before that, in her family backyard with her ‘po po’ (maternal grandma) who was always pottering in the garden. Tammy is passionate about sharing the joy of gardening – especially indoor plants – and does this through her garden writing, workshops, and talks. She’s also a presenter on ABC’s Gardening Australia and considers herself incredibly lucky to be part of the team. Tammy was recognised by the Australian Institute of Horticulture as the ‘Horticulturist of the Year 2021’ for her efforts in highlighting, supporting, and promoting horticulture through her career and business.
